    Virtual loudspeaker setups for binaural listening

    VIRTUOSO Lite supports all essential loudspeaker configurations, including Stereo, ITU-R 5.1/7.1 and Dolby Atmos 7.1.4/9.1.6 configurations. VIRTUOSO Lite lets you precisely localise sound images around you, as if they’re being reproduced by real loudspeakers positioned at a distance, rather than inside your head. Even without an extensive speaker setup, you can embark on your immersive audio journey with just a pair of headphones and VIRTUOSO Lite.

    Virtual room presets

    VIRTUOSO Lite offers seven virtual listening room presets, scientifically designed using ASPEN™’s 3D geometric acoustic simulation and finely tuned by expert sound engineers. These rooms provide a highly realistic and natural sound experience without introducing any tonal coloration. In the VIRTUOSO environments, you can trust that what you’re hearing on headphones will translate accurately to real loudspeakers in similar settings, thanks to VIRTUOSO’s precise imaging. If you face acoustic challenges in your studio, simply transport yourself into APL’s ITU-R BS.1116-compliant reference listening room in VIRTUOSO Lite, making critical mix decisions easier and more confidently.

    Built-in HRTFs and Head Tracking

    VIRTUOSO Lite provides five carefully selected and finely tuned built-in HRTFs, along with smooth, low-latency head tracking for ultimate spatial realism. It supports four formats: APL, Audeze (for Maxwell), IEM, and Nxosc (for Waves NX).

    Headphone compensation (HPC) EQ and loudspeaker (SPK) EQ

    For the most accurate presentation of head-related transfer function (HRTF) in binaural audio rendering, it is often necessary to make the frequency response of the headphones perceptually flat. To achieve this, VIRTUOSO Lite currently provides HPC EQ filters for 100 popular headphone models and allows you to load a custom headphone EQ .wav file (e.g., from the popular AutoEQ library). Additionally, SPK EQ filters model the on-axis frequency responses of 11 popular loudspeaker models. These EQs enable you to select virtual loudspeakers with different spectral balances for monitoring purposes and can also be used to add a unique tonal color to your binaural mix. More headphone and loudspeaker EQs will be added in future updates.
